Corps Director Change Unfortunately Ian Lyall stepped down from his position as Corps Director last week, the chairman, on behalf of the committee, would like to thank Ian for all his endeavours over the last few months and wish him all the best. With regards to this situation the committee sat on Wednesday, the outcome of the meeting was to invite David Pope to take the position, which he accepted. David was previously Corps Director during the 2004 & 2005 seasons. He will also take responsibility for the additional areas that the organisation is pursuing to widen our activity base, these already include a competitive winter drumline and senior pit ensemble. More diversity is planned including the opening of a Music and Dance Academy, to teach younger members, without the restrictions a competitive season puts upon them and allow them to progress at there own speed, with the eventual aim of moving to one or more of the other activities we offer. With regards to the main corps, the intention is for it to return to competitive competition in 2007, more news of which will follow shortly.
